My engine light is on and When I checked it it says that the code is "P 0123". How do I check to see what it is and if someone can tell me what it is, I would appreciate it. I have a 2003 Rubicon.

P0123(M) Throttle Position Sensor Voltage Throttle position sensor input above the maximum High acceptable voltage.

So it's probably a TPS issue. Happy reading:

Here's the descriptions (there are two listed) for the Code P0123 ...

Throttle Position Sensor Voltage High (meaning the throttle position sensor input is above the maximum acceptable voltage)...or..

Accelerator Position Sensor (APPS) Signal Voltage Too High (meaning APPS voltage input above the maximum acceptable voltage)

Thanks all for the help. I installed a new TPS switch and everything is working great. Thanks again.
